2025-05-20 17:28:53][DEBUG] : Data for Robocop has been decoded
[2025-05-20 17:28:53][DEBUG] : Checking ['name'] against {'name': 'Robocop', 'device': {}}
[2025-05-20 17:28:53][DEBUG] : Checking ['device'] against {'name': 'Robocop', 'device': {}}
[2025-05-20 17:28:53][DEBUG] : on worx message Robocop, {'id': 636303, 'uuid': '96c53119-4872-4002-987b-9e32b5a217a7', 'product_id': 66, 'serial_number': '20213026731000010144', 'mac_address': 'A848FA98AD28', 'locked': False, 'sim': None, 'mqtt_registered': True, 'registered_at': '2022-03-26 00:00:00', 'online': True, 'protocol': 0, 'capabilities_available': ['display_pairing_shortcut'], 'name': 'Robocop', 'blade_height_shift': 0, 'pin_code': None, 'purchased_at': '2022-03-24 00:00:00', 'setup_location': {'latitude': 49.22134907, 'longitude': 6.6327554}, 'city': {'id': 3019110, 'country_id': 250, 'name': 'Falck', 'latitude': 49.231339, 'longitude': 6.63497, 'created_at': '2018-02-15 22:46:43', 'updated_at': '2018-02-15 22:46:43'}, 'time_zone': 'Europe/Paris', 'improvement': True, 'diagnostic': True, 'mower_work_time': 161220, 'last_status': {'timestamp': '2025-05-20 15:19:20', 'payload': {'cfg': {'id': 2, 'sn': '20213026731000010144', 'dt': '20/05/2025', 'tm': '17:19:18', 'lg': 'fr', 'cmd': 0, 'sc': {'m': 1, 'd': [['12:00', 330, 0], ['12:00', 330, 1], ['12:00', 330, 0], ['12:00', 330, 0], ['12:00', 330, 1], ['12:00', 330, 0], ['12:00', 330, 0]], 'dd': [['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0]], 'distm': 0, 'p': 20, 'ots': {'wtm': 0, 'bc': 0}}, 'mz': [1, 37, 49, 0], 'mzv': [0, 1, 2, 0, 1, 2, 1, 2, 2, 2], 'mzk': 1, 'rd': 180, 'al': {'lvl': 0, 't': 60}, 'tq': 0, 'modules': {'US': {'enabled': 1}}}, 'dat': {'mac': 'A848FA98AD28', 'fw': 3.32, 'fwb': 1, 'ls': 7, 'le': 0, 'conn': 'wifi', 'bt': {'t': 32.8, 'v': 17.84, 'p': 41, 'nr': 1273, 'c': 0, 'm': 0}, 'dmp': [-3.3, 0.4, 164.4], 'st': {'b': 148381, 'd': 2626887, 'wt': 161491, 'bl': 145}, 'act': 1, 'rsi': -66, 'lk': 0, 'tr': 0, 'lz': 2, 'rain': {'s': 0, 'cnt': 0}, 'modules': {'US': {'stat': 'ok'}}}}}, 'product': {'code': 'WR147E.1', 'description': 'Landroid L1000', 'year': 2021, 'cutting_width': 200}, 'battery': {'cycles': {'total': 1273, 'current': 0, 'reset_at': None, 'reset_time': None}, 'temperature': 32.2, 'voltage': 17.77, 'percent': 37, 'charging': False}, 'blades': {'total_on': 148391, 'reset_at': 62462, 'reset_time': datetime.datetime(2023, 6, 24, 10, 50, 1, tzinfo=zoneinfo.ZoneInfo(key='Europe/Paris')), 'current_on': 85929}, 'chassis': {}, 'error': {'id': 0, 'description': 'no error'}, 'orientation': {'pitch': -4.2, 'roll': 1.8, 'yaw': 174.3}, 'rainsensor': {'delay': 180, 'triggered': False, 'remaining': 0}, 'status': {'id': 7, 'description': 'mowing'}, 'zone': {'index': 2, 'indicies': [0, 1, 2, 0, 1, 2, 1, 2, 2, 2], 'starting_point': [1, 37, 49, 0], 'current': 2}, 'warranty': {'expires_at': datetime.datetime(2025, 3, 24, 0, 0, tzinfo=zoneinfo.ZoneInfo(key='Europe/Paris')), 'registered': True, 'expired': True}, 'firmware': {'auto_upgrade': True, 'version': '3.32.0+1'}, 'schedules': {'daily_progress': 100, 'next_schedule_start': '2025-05-21 12:00:00', 'time_extension': 20, 'active': True, 'auto_schedule': {'settings': {'boost': 0, 'grass_type': 'unknown', 'irrigation': True, 'nutrition': None, 'soil_type': 'sand', 'exclusion_scheduler': {'days': [{'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}], 'exclude_nights': True}}, 'enabled': False}, 'primary': {'monday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': True}, 'tuesday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'wednesday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'thursday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': True}, 'friday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'saturday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'sunday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}}, 'secondary': {'monday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'tuesday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'wednesday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'thursday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'friday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'saturday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'sunday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}}}, 'lawn': {'perimeter': 145, 'size': 398.49551391602}, 'active_modules': {'ultrasonic': True, 'digital_fence_fh': False, 'digital_fence_cut': False, 'headlight': False, 'cellular': False}, 'in_topic': 'PRM100/A848FA98AD28/commandIn', 'out_topic': 'PRM100/A848FA98AD28/commandOut', 'rssi': -59, 'statistics': {'worktime_blades_on': 148391, 'distance': 2627061, 'worktime_total': 161501}, 'updated': '20/05/2025 17:28:53', 'torque': 0, 'partymode_enabled': False}
[2025-05-20 17:28:54][DEBUG] : Send to jeedom: {'update': {'96c53119-4872-4002-987b-9e32b5a217a7': {'id': 636303, 'uuid': '96c53119-4872-4002-987b-9e32b5a217a7', 'product_id': 66, 'serial_number': '20213026731000010144', 'mac_address': 'A848FA98AD28', 'locked': False, 'sim': None, 'mqtt_registered': True, 'registered_at': '2022-03-26 00:00:00', 'online': True, 'protocol': 0, 'capabilities_available': ['display_pairing_shortcut'], 'name': 'Robocop', 'blade_height_shift': 0, 'pin_code': None, 'purchased_at': '2022-03-24 00:00:00', 'setup_location': {'latitude': 49.22134907, 'longitude': 6.6327554}, 'city': {'id': 3019110, 'country_id': 250, 'name': 'Falck', 'latitude': 49.231339, 'longitude': 6.63497, 'created_at': '2018-02-15 22:46:43', 'updated_at': '2018-02-15 22:46:43'}, 'time_zone': 'Europe/Paris', 'improvement': True, 'diagnostic': True, 'mower_work_time': 161220, 'last_status': {'timestamp': '2025-05-20 15:19:20', 'payload': {'cfg': {'id': 2, 'sn': '20213026731000010144', 'dt': '20/05/2025', 'tm': '17:19:18', 'lg': 'fr', 'cmd': 0, 'sc': {'m': 1, 'd': [['12:00', 330, 0], ['12:00', 330, 1], ['12:00', 330, 0], ['12:00', 330, 0], ['12:00', 330, 1], ['12:00', 330, 0], ['12:00', 330, 0]], 'dd': [['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0], ['00:00', 0, 0]], 'distm': 0, 'p': 20, 'ots': {'wtm': 0, 'bc': 0}}, 'mz': [1, 37, 49, 0], 'mzv': [0, 1, 2, 0, 1, 2, 1, 2, 2, 2], 'mzk': 1, 'rd': 180, 'al': {'lvl': 0, 't': 60}, 'tq': 0, 'modules': {'US': {'enabled': 1}}}, 'dat': {'mac': 'A848FA98AD28', 'fw': 3.32, 'fwb': 1, 'ls': 7, 'le': 0, 'conn': 'wifi', 'bt': {'t': 32.8, 'v': 17.84, 'p': 41, 'nr': 1273, 'c': 0, 'm': 0}, 'dmp': [-3.3, 0.4, 164.4], 'st': {'b': 148381, 'd': 2626887, 'wt': 161491, 'bl': 145}, 'act': 1, 'rsi': -66, 'lk': 0, 'tr': 0, 'lz': 2, 'rain': {'s': 0, 'cnt': 0}, 'modules': {'US': {'stat': 'ok'}}}}}, 'product': {'code': 'WR147E.1', 'description': 'Landroid L1000', 'year': 2021, 'cutting_width': 200}, 'battery': {'cycles': {'total': 1273, 'current': 0, 'reset_at': None, 'reset_time': None}, 'temperature': 32.2, 'voltage': 17.77, 'percent': 37, 'charging': False}, 'blades': {'total_on': 148391, 'reset_at': 62462, 'reset_time': '2023-06-24T10:50:01+02:00', 'current_on': 85929}, 'chassis': {}, 'error': {'id': 0, 'description': 'no error'}, 'orientation': {'pitch': -4.2, 'roll': 1.8, 'yaw': 174.3}, 'rainsensor': {'delay': 180, 'triggered': False, 'remaining': 0}, 'status': {'id': 7, 'description': 'mowing'}, 'zone': {'index': 2, 'indicies': [0, 1, 2, 0, 1, 2, 1, 2, 2, 2], 'starting_point': [1, 37, 49, 0], 'current': 2}, 'warranty': {'expires_at': '2025-03-24T00:00:00+01:00', 'registered': True, 'expired': True}, 'firmware': {'auto_upgrade': True, 'version': '3.32.0+1'}, 'schedules': {'daily_progress': 100, 'next_schedule_start': '2025-05-21 12:00:00', 'time_extension': 20, 'active': True, 'auto_schedule': {'settings': {'boost': 0, 'grass_type': 'unknown', 'irrigation': True, 'nutrition': None, 'soil_type': 'sand', 'exclusion_scheduler': {'days': [{'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}, {'slots': [], 'exclude_day': False}], 'exclude_nights': True}}, 'enabled': False}, 'primary': {'monday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': True}, 'tuesday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'wednesday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'thursday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': True}, 'friday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'saturday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}, 'sunday': {'start': '12:00', 'end': '18:36', 'duration': 330, 'boundary': False}}, 'secondary': {'monday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'tuesday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'wednesday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'thursday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'friday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'saturday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}, 'sunday': {'start': '00:00', 'end': '00:00', 'duration': 0, 'boundary': False}}}, 'lawn': {'perimeter': 145, 'size': 398.49551391602}, 'active_modules': {'ultrasonic': True, 'digital_fence_fh': False, 'digital_fence_cut': False, 'headlight': False, 'cellular': False}, 'in_topic': 'PRM100/A848FA98AD28/commandIn', 'out_topic': 'PRM100/A848FA98AD28/commandOut', 'rssi': -59, 'statistics': {'worktime_blades_on': 148391, 'distance': 2627061, 'worktime_total': 161501}, 'updated': '20/05/2025 17:28:53', 'torque': 0, 'partymode_enabled': False}}}
[2025-05-20 17:36:22][DEBUG] : Received new message on socket
[2025-05-20 17:36:22][DEBUG] : Close connection
[2025-05-20 17:36:22][INFO] : Execution of action refresh
[2025-05-20 17:36:22][ERROR] : unknown method
[2025-05-20 17:36:31][DEBUG] : Received new message on socket
[2025-05-20 17:36:31][DEBUG] : Close connection
[2025-05-20 17:36:31][INFO] : Execution of action refresh
[2025-05-20 17:36:31][ERROR] : unknown method
[2025-05-20 17:36:46][DEBUG] : Received new message on socket
[2025-05-20 17:36:46][DEBUG] : Close connection
[2025-05-20 17:36:46][INFO] : Execution of action refresh
[2025-05-20 17:36:46][ERROR] : unknown method